Mascoma Bank Enhances Efficiency with Alogent's Unify Platform

Mascoma Bank Enhances Operations with Alogent's Unify
In an era where operational efficiency is crucial for banks, Mascoma Bank has taken a significant step by selecting Alogent's Unify platform. This decision reflects the bank's commitment to improving its item processing systems and enhancing fraud detection mechanisms. By integrating Unify, Mascoma is poised to revolutionize its back-office functions and streamline transactions.
Transforming Item Processing and Transaction Management
Mascoma Bank's adoption of Unify signifies a shift from managing four disparate systems to a unified solution. The platform facilitates all aspects of item processing, making it easier for staff to manage transactions across various channels. With Unify, the bank will effectively support Day 1 operations, encompassing teller stations and remote deposit systems, thereby improving overall service delivery.

Enhancing Fraud Prevention
A key feature of Unify is its ability to improve fraud detection processes. By automating manual reviews and integrating fraud detection earlier in workflows, Mascoma Bank can respond to potential fraud incidents more rapidly. This proactive approach not only reduces risk but also fosters a safer banking environment for customers.
Comments from Leadership
Scott Young, Chief Retail Banking Officer at Mascoma Bank, expressed enthusiasm about the switch to Unify, stating, "We saw a real opportunity to automate manual processes, especially around fraud review. Unify brings everything together in one platform, simplifying our processes and moving fraud detection earlier in the workflow." The bank values the flexibility offered by Unify's single API, which integrates seamlessly with existing tools, allowing for a tailored banking solution.
Dede Wakefield, CEO of Alogent, remarked on the innovative steps Mascoma Bank is taking. "By opting for a simplified technology environment without losing flexibility, Mascoma is setting a precedent for a modern banking approach. This allows for fewer systems while providing better insights and a customizable tech stack that aligns with long-term objectives."

About Mascoma Bank
Founded in 1899, Mascoma Bank has grown to become a prominent mutual bank with assets reaching $2.9 billion. The institution operates 26 branches and two loan offices, dedicated to fostering a supportive local economy.
